The #2 Ohio State Buckeyes blew a 21-7 fourth quarter lead on the road at Penn State to fall 24-21.
The turning point of the game came when Marcus Allen blocked a field goal attenpt and Grant Haley ran it back 45 yards for a touchdown to give the Nittany Lions the lead with 4:27 to play.
The Buckeyes fall to 6-1 on the season, while Penn State improves to 5-2.
This loss will shake up the College Football rankings, as well as the Playoff Picture.
